And it came to pass on 10 Apr 99,, that Daniel Phelps wrote:

> In addition to salt and pepper
> does anyone else carry a "Feast Enhancement Kit"  of those special herbs,
> spices, vinegar etc. that you add at the table to make the less than
> palatable more acceptable and the good dishes even better.

> Daniel Raoul le Vascon
> Shire of Sea March, Kingdom of Trimaris    

I don't carry condiments (other than salt) to treat the dishes which are 
served to me, but I do often bring some supplementary food.  I usually 
pack a cucumber which I slice at the table and share with my lord, and 
some balsamic vinegar to season it.  As a diabetic, I have found that I 
can rarely count on feast vegetables to be plain enough for my needs.  
They are often glazed, or in a rich sauce, and I must therefore eat them 
in smaller quantities than my appetite might desire.
